Which word best describes Abdullah's feeling toward his family after a long separation?

Explanation:
After a long separation, the natural feeling toward family is one of eager anticipation—a warm, hopeful readiness to be with them again. The word that fits best is eager because it captures that positive energy and strong desire to reconnect. It suggests excitement and fondness rather than hesitation or indifference. The other options imply not wanting to engage (reluctant) or a lack of interest (bored, uninterested), which don’t align with the sense of longing to reunite with loved ones after time apart.
